Additional Tips
- Pre-cleaning : Before using sponges in the garden, make sure to wash them thoroughly to remove any traces of cleaning products or bacteria that could affect your plants.
- Gradual Replacement : If you have a lot of sponges, gradually add them to the garden, especially in areas that need more moisture retention.
- Combination with other materials : For better performance, you can combine sponges with other materials such as small stones or gravel at the base of the pots, thus improving drainage and water retention.
- Reusing old sponges in the garden is an eco-friendly and practical option that not only reduces waste, but also greatly benefits your plants. The next time a sponge is no longer useful for cleaning, don’t throw it away; give it a new chance to be useful in your garden. Your plants will thank you with healthier growth, and you’ll be doing your part to protect the environment, too. Become a more conscious gardener by reusing old sponges!
